Trustful

With silence comes hope, and with morning comes flair. 

A world open to noncompliance is there. 

As I free my eyes, there’s no disruption to thinking. 

There comes to me no harm from blinking. 

With the sky comes rain and not just dust. 

I spurt with a twist, it’s time to heed trust.
